 <title>MOZAMBIQUE: Small-scale farmers become entrepreneurs</title>
 <link>http://www.regoverningmarkets.org/en/articles/global/mozambique_small_scale_farmers_become_entrepreneurs.html</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;Source: IFAD &lt;a href=&quot;http://www.ruralpovertyportal.org/english/regions/africa/moz/voices/pama/index.htm&quot;&gt;Rural Poverty Portal&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;In Mozambique if you shop at &lt;strong&gt;Shoprite&lt;/strong&gt;, Africa&amp;#39;s largest food retailer, with operations in 16 countries, you&amp;#39;ll be buying vegetables produced locally by small-scale farmers. &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The IFAD-funded Agricultural Markets Support Programme (PAMA) supports the implementation of major economic reforms launched by the government during the 1990s, including the commercialization of small-scale farming through better access to markets and improved linkages with private-sector operators. &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;The programme, funded by a US$23.6 million loan, enables small-scale farmers in Boane, 30 km south of Maputo, to grow cabbages, potatoes, tomatoes and other cash crops in the rehabilitated irrigation schemes that were severely damaged during 16 years of civil war. Today, in the Boane area, the irrigation schemes cover 405 ha of land and the programme works with approximately 400 farmers. &lt;/p&gt;

 <title>New World Development Report calls on governments and private sector to help smallholders meet supermarket requirements</title>
 <link>http://www.regoverningmarkets.org/en/articles/global/world_development_report_calls_government_and_private_sector_support_for_smallholders_to_meet_the_requirements_o</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;span class=&quot;inline left&quot;&gt;&lt;img src=&quot;http://www.regoverningmarkets.org/files/regov/images/infoshop_purchase(ENG).img_assist_custom.jpeg&quot; alt=&quot;&quot; title=&quot;&quot;  class=&quot;image img_assist_custom&quot; width=&quot;78&quot; height=&quot;115&quot; /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;The new World Bank &lt;strong&gt;World Development Report 2008,&lt;/strong&gt; for the first time in 25 years, is dedicated to agriculture. Chapter 5 of the WDR --&amp;quot;Bringing Agriculture to the Market&amp;quot; -- includes a call to action in response to the modernisation of procurement systems in integrated supply chains and supermarkets, whereby small farmers can share in these growth opportunities. The Chapter includes case material from the Philippines-NORMIN and China-watermelon case studies from the Regoverning Markets programme.&lt;/p&gt;

 <title>New book: Global Supply Chains, Standards and the Poor</title>
 <link>http://www.regoverningmarkets.org/en/articles/global/new_book_global_supply_chains_standards_and_the_poor.html</link>
 <description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;span class=&quot;inline left&quot;&gt;&lt;img src=&quot;http://www.regoverningmarkets.org/files/regov/images/74/Swinnen book.img_assist_custom.jpg&quot; alt=&quot;&quot; title=&quot;&quot;  class=&quot;image img_assist_custom&quot; width=&quot;114&quot; height=&quot;159&quot; /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;New Book from CABI: Global Supply Chains, Standards and the Poor: How the Globalization of Food Systems and Standards Affects Rural Development and Poverty &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Edited by J F M Swinnen, KU Leuven, Belgium. February 2007 &l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Using original research from Asia, Africa, Europe and Latin America, including from Regoverning Markets partners, this book reviews the recent restructuring of the global agri-food industry and the dramatic rise of global retail chains in developing and transition countries. It focuses on the private standards and requirements imposed by multinational companies investing in these countries and the resulting changes to existing supply chains. It also examines the impact of these changes on local producers, particularly poor farmers, and considers the long-term policy implications in terms of growth and poverty. &lt;/p&gt;
